How they compare
Hong Kong currently reports 0.2736 against 0.1598 in Ghana, a difference of 0.1138.
That makes Hong Kong's figure about 1.7 times Ghana's.
Across all 52 years both countries report, Hong Kong has been ahead every year.
Ghana ranks 18th and Hong Kong ranks 16th of 26 countries.
Hong Kong has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Ghana | Hong Kong |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 0.0764 | 0.3042 | 0.2278 | Hong Kong |
| 1990s | 0.08 | 0.3587 | 0.2787 | Hong Kong |
| 2000s | 0.0881 | 0.3513 | 0.2632 | Hong Kong |
| 2010s | 0.1195 | 0.3534 | 0.2339 | Hong Kong |
| 2020s | 0.1431 | 0.2899 | 0.1468 | Hong Kong |
| 2030s | 0.1583 | 0.2747 | 0.1165 | Hong Kong |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The World Economic Outlook (WEO) database is created during the biannual WEO exercise, which begins in January and June of each year and results in the April and September/October WEO publication. Selected series from the publication are available in a database format.
